...Forecast flooding changed from Moderate to Major severity and increased in duration for the following rivers in Louisiana...
Tchefuncte River Near Folsom affecting St. Tammany Parish.
Tchefuncte River Above U.S. Highway 190 Near Covington affecting St. Tammany Parish.
For the Tchefuncte River...including Folsom, U.S. Highway 190 Near Covington...Major flooding is forecast.
* WHAT...Moderate flooding is occurring and major flooding is forecast.
* WHERE...Tchefuncte River near Folsom.
* WHEN...Until Sunday morning.
* IMPACTS...At 21.0 feet, There will be water in homes near Savannah Branch. Evacuation will be required near Bennet Bridge Road. There will be water over low lying stretches of Louisiana Highway 1077 downstream of the Highway 40 bridge. Evacuation of the area around Spring Park and Albert Thompson Roads should be complete.
* ADDITIONAL DETAILS... - At 9:00 AM CDT Thursday the stage was 17.1 feet. - Bankfull stage is 15.0 feet. - Recent Activity...The maximum river stage in the 24 hours ending at 9:00 AM CDT Thursday was 18.0 feet. - Forecast...The river is expected to rise to a crest of 21.0 feet just after midnight tonight. It will then fall below flood stage early Sunday morning. - Flood stage is 16.0 feet. - Flood History...This crest compares to a previous crest of 21.0 feet on 02/02/1988. - http://www.weather.gov/safety/flood
